If you look at Comebacks. Take the following into account. Rodgers wins on par with the greats at over 60% total wins. Of his wins only 9% are from comebacks. If you look at some others. Like Elway, Favre, Marino, Peyton, Brady, Montana. They run from the upper teens, to mid 20's. Meaning for some of them almost 25% of their wins are come from behinds.

Now the question comes? Does Rodgers typically haver fewer comeback wins because when he faces a team we should beat, he has us in the lead, rather than trailing. Were those other QB losing to teams they should have been ahead of in the first place?
